<h3 id="registered-agent-requirements-and-costs" id="registered-agent-requirements-and-costs">Registered Agent Requirements and Costs</h3>

<p>Choosing a registered agent for your company requires understanding specific criteria and associated costs. Most jurisdictions require that a designated representative be a resident of the state where the business is registered or a corporation authorized to conduct operations in that region. This makes sure that the registered agent is always available to receive legal notices on behalf of the business. Furthermore, the designated representative must maintain a physical address, known as a registered office, which cannot be a P.O. Box. Additionally, certain states require that registered agents are available during normal business hours to receive service of process.</p>

<p>The price of hiring a designated representative can vary significantly based on the type of package you choose. On average, businesses can forecast to spend between $100 to $300 per year for designated representative services. However, numerous options are available, ranging from low-cost registered agents offering standard services to more comprehensive packages that feature compliance reminders and document management. When evaluating costs, it is important to take into account what additional services might be included to ensure you receive value for your money.</p>

<h3 id="steps-to-modify-your-registered-agent" id="steps-to-modify-your-registered-agent">Steps to Modify Your Registered Agent</h3>

<p>Changing the registered agent can be a simple process entailing a few key steps. Initially, you must determine the correct registered agent requirements for your state, since all states has its own laws regarding who is eligible as a registered agent and how changes should occur. Many states expect that you will fill out a specific form, commonly known as a registered agent change form, often available on the state’s Department of Secretary of State website.</p>

<p>When you have completed the necessary form, you should submit it together with any required fees. Some states permit you to file the change online, whereas others may demand that you send the form by mail. It is important to check the registered agent renewal fees and to ensure that current registered agent has been informed of the change, especially if they will not remain as future service. Failure to effectively communicate with your current agent can lead to challenges in your business&#39;s continuous compliance.</p>
